How much do senior java backend developer jobs pay per year?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average yearly pay for senior java backend developer in Idaho is $131,574.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$113,400.00 and $147,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a Senior Java Backend Developer job?

A Senior Java Backend Developer is responsible for designing, implementing, and maintaining the server-side logic of applications using Java. They work with databases, APIs, and cloud services to ensure high performance and scalability. Additionally, they collaborate with front-end developers, DevOps teams, and business stakeholders to deliver robust and secure solutions. Seniors are expected to mentor junior developers and contribute to architectural decisions and best practices.

What are the typical daily responsibilities of a Senior Java Backend Developer?

Senior Java Backend Developers usually spend their days designing and implementing backend components, reviewing code, and optimizing system performance. You may take part in architecture discussions, mentor junior developers, and troubleshoot complex technical issues. Collaboration with front-end developers, QA testers, and project managers is frequent to ensure seamless integration and successful product delivery. Additionally, you might be responsible for maintaining system documentation and keeping up-to-date with new technologies relevant to backend development. Overall, the role combines hands-on coding with leadership and cross-functional teamwork.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Senior Java Backend Developer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Senior Java Backend Developer, you need deep knowledge of Java, object-oriented design, RESTful APIs, and database systems, typically backed by a degree in computer science or related field and several years of relevant experience. Expertise in frameworks like Spring, ORM tools such as Hibernate, version control systems like Git, and, often, certifications such as Oracle Certified Professional Java Programmer are valued. Strong problem-solving, leadership, and clear communication skills help in mentoring junior developers and collaborating across teams. These competencies ensure robust, scalable backend solutions and effective team coordination in complex software projects.

Job description

Description:Backend Developer

Location: In Office, Downtown Boise, ID
Employment Type: Full-Time
Compensation: Competitive, based on experience

Who we are:

Landlord Tech, Inc., doing business as OurPetPolicy, provides a compliance-focused platform that helps property managers track animals on residential properties, maintain accurate records, and comply with applicable Fair Housing laws. Our platform supports property managers, applicants, and internal teams through scalable software systems, workflow automation, and enterprise-level integrations.

Who we’re looking for:

We are seeking a Backend Developer to support the development and maintenance of backend systems that power the OurPetPolicy platform. This role involves building APIs, maintaining integrations, improving system performance, and collaborating with engineering and product teams on new features and platform improvements.

The ideal candidate is comfortable working across multiple backend services, troubleshooting technical issues, and contributing to a collaborative engineering environment.

Key Responsibilities

? Build and maintain backend systems and services using Java and Python.
? Develop and maintain REST APIs, integrations, and internal services.
? Support PostgreSQL database development and performance optimization.
? Integrate third-party APIs and external platforms.
? Collaborate with developers, product teams, and operations staff on technical initiatives.
? Troubleshoot production issues and support system reliability and scalability.
? Participate in code reviews and follow established development standards and workflows.
? Help improve internal tools, workflows, and engineering processes.
? Accurately document technical processes and development work.

Required Skills and Knowledge

? 4–6+ years of backend development experience.
? Experience with Java backend development.
? Experience working with relational databases such as PostgreSQL.
? Familiarity with REST APIs and backend integration patterns.
? Understanding of Git workflows, Unix-based environments, and command-line tools.
? Strong problem-solving and troubleshooting skills.
? Ability to work both independently and collaboratively in a team environment.
? Strong verbal and written communication skills.
? High attention to detail and ability to follow established processes and standards.

Preferred Qualifications

? Experience with Python backend development.
? Experience with Spring Boot or FastAPI.
? Familiarity with Node.js or Express.
? Exposure to AWS or cloud-based infrastructure.
? Experience integrating third-party platforms or payment systems such as Stripe.
? Previous experience working in SaaS or compliance-focused environments.
